Output 658874b70120d35333538dba8cfca80cbd8a68e563cf2e15defd4f5cc1b9a7b5:0

value
38062008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13af4c106bd74867cd38b279d000bf1e65da4725 OP_EQUAL
address
M9hF4w47naAvTRhrxzAJAqRu5LncUrBXjP
transaction
658874b70120d35333538dba8cfca80cbd8a68e563cf2e15defd4f5cc1b9a7b5
spent
true